'''Sling Shys''' are troops who work for [[Valentina]], they first appeared in ''[[Super Mario RPG: Legend of the Seven Stars]]''. Sling Shys are [[Shy Guy]]s who dress exclusively in light green and, as the name implies use a sling shot as a weapon (which is more powerful than a regular Shy Guys sling shot). The only real difference between Shy Guys and Sling Shys (aside from power) is that Sling Shys are capable of using transformation magic, such as "[[S'crow Bell]]" (which can transform a party member into a [[Scarecrow]]) and "[[Spore Chimes]]" (which can transform a party member into a [[Mushroom (status effect)|Mushroom]]). | |||
